百度360必应搜狗淘宝本站头条
当前位置:网站首页 > 文章教程
32个手写JS,巩固你的JS基础(面试高频)

01.数组扁平化数组扁平化是指将一个多维数组变为一个一维数组constarr=[1,[2,[3,[4,5]]],6];//=˃[1,2,3,4,5,6]复制代码方法一...

JavaScript篇面试题_js的面试题及答案

JavaScript跨域的方式有哪些,为什么需要跨域,同源策略拦截客户端请求还是服务器响应之所以需要跨域,是因为浏览器同源策略的约束,面对不同源的请求,我们无法完成,这时候就需要用到跨域。同源策略拦截...

JavaScript 中搜索数组元素的四种方法

在实际开发当中,我们经常会遇到类似诸如下面的需求:获取满足特定条件的数组中的所有项目要检查是否满足条件?检查数组中是否有特定值?在数组中找到指定值的索引?在本文中,我们将讨论四种可用于搜索数组中项目的...

JavaScript 数组的常用方法_js数组的一些方法

在我们前端来说数组作为一个常用的类型,今天我们讲一下在实际使用中经常用到的方法和使用场景。concat()多数组组合concat()可以用来连接两个或多个数组,返回要给新的数组并且不会影响之前的数...

JAVASCRIPT的5项前沿技术_前端开发中js主要用于做什么

从单子到模式匹配,我们将引导您了解高级开发人员使用的最新、最棒的JavaScript技术。译自Top5Cutting-EdgeJavaScriptTechniques,作者Alexan...

从变量到异步:详解Vue 3开发所需的JavaScript基本功

最近,随着人工智能的兴起和一些技术网红的推波助澜,在JavaScript领域,似乎出现了一种跳过基础知识直接上手框架的趋势。这种现象让我联想到了小时候学走路,还没学会走就想着跑,结果自然是跌跌撞撞。在...

课程速递:HTML5类库CreateJS系列二

第一节:EaselJS处理图片使用Bitmap类可以非常方便的处理图片,Bitmap可以用来代表任何形式,比如,Canvas,视频或者图片,可以使用已经存在的元素实例化,或者使用base64。第二节:...

使用Node.js和PNG.js处理PNG图片,提取精灵图并生成CSS

在前端开发中,精灵图(Sprite)是一种常见的优化技术,通过将多个小图标合并为一张大图片,减少HTTP请求,从而提升页面加载速度。然而,手动处理精灵图往往耗时且容易出错。今天,我们将通过Node.j...

JavaScript初学者指南_javascript如何学

如果你刚接触JavaScript,想必已经被“modulebundlersvs.moduleloaders”、“Webpackvs.Browserify”和“AMDvs.Common...

最快清除数组空值?分享 1 段优质 JS 代码片段!

本内容首发于工粽号:程序员大澈,每日分享一段优质代码片段,欢迎关注和投稿!大家好,我是大澈!本文约600+字,整篇阅读约需1分钟。今天分享一段优质JS代码片段,用最简洁的代码清除了数组中的...